Webb16 aug. 2024 · Roman Roads in Britain. Roads were crucial in the Roman Empire: they facilitated the speedy deployment of troops and the free movement of supplies. Later, when Roman towns began growing into urban centres, the roads helped in trade and in the daily commute of civilians. Webb5 dec. 2024 · Romans were masters at building roads, which was a crucial element of Rome’s success. They constructed over 400,000 km of paved roads across Roman territories, allowing for a quicker and safer movement of people and goods.
